Product Name | 2,6-Dihydroxybenzoic acid | CAS No. | 303-07-1 |
Exterior | white or yellow powder | Content | ≥99.0% |
Package | 25kg/kraft paper bag,25kg/cardboard drum |
English name | 2,6-Dihydroxybenzoic acid |
English alias | 2,6-Resorcylic acid gamma-Resorcylic Acid 2,6-Dihydroxy Benzoic Acid 2,6-dihydroxybenzoate |
CAS | 303-07-1 |
EINECS | 206-134-8 |
Chemical formula | C7H6O4 |
Molecular weight | 154.113 |
InChI | InChI=1/C7H6O4/c8-4-2-1-3-5(9)6(4)7(10)11/h1-3,8-9H,(H,10,11)/p-1 |
Melting point | 154-155℃ |
Boiling point | 343.7°C at 760 mmHg |
Flash point | 175.8°C |
Vapor pressure | 2.65E-05mmHg at 25°C |
Physicochemical properties | Appearance: White or yellow powder Melting point 154-155°C Content: 99%MIN Melting point: 158~163°C Ash content: 0.1%MAX Moisture content: 0.5%MAX |
Product Usage | Used as pesticides and pharmaceutical intermediates |
Dangerous Goods Sign | Xi - Irritant |
Risk term | R36/37/38 - Irritating to eyes, respiratory system and skin. |
Safety term | S26 - After accidental cont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ice. S36 - Wear suitable protective clothing. |
Precautionary Statements:
Precaution:
P264 Wash thoroughly after handling.
P280 Wear protective gloves/protective clothing/eye protection/face protection.
P261 Avoid breathing dust/fume/gas/mist/vapour/spray.
The P271 should only be used outdoors or in a well-ventilated area.
Incident Response:
P302+P352 IF ON SKIN: Wash thoroughly with water.
P321 Specific treatment (see... on this label).
P332+P313 If skin irritation occurs: Get medical advice/attention.
P362+P364 Remove contaminated clothing and wash before reuse
P305+P351+P338 IF IN EYES: R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ses if they are worn and easily accessible. Continue rinsing.
P337+P313 If eye irritation persists: Get medical advice/attention.
P304+P340 IF INHALED: Remove person to fresh air and keep comfortable for breathing.
P312 If feeling unwell, call a POISON CENTER/doctor
Safe storage:
Store P403+P233 in a well-ventilated place. Keep the container tightly closed.
P405 Storage must be locked.
Disposal:
P501 Dispose of contents/container in accordance with local regulations.
